Ticket #— Hardware lab access, Ostrand Building

Priority: Normal
Requested by: Reception, ground floor

Issue: Visiting technician from Calverix needs same-day entry to the hardware lab, room B14. Regular badge printer is down; cannot issue a standard pass. Lab door requires keypad entry outside business hours. Technician expected 17:30, after reception closes. Facilities confirmed temporary keypad access is approved for tonight only. Reception to hand over a printed slip at sign-in. Use the temporary door code below.

staff pass of bajop-yahag = bdg-GYYRX-36951

## Escalating fuel-report issues

So the Drayvale fleet fuel-usage report lands every Monday around 06:00. If it's missing, stale, or the totals look wildly off, don't panic — first check the Cartwheel pipeline dashboard for a red run. A failed run usually just needs a rerun, which you can trigger yourself. If it fails twice, or the numbers still look wrong after a clean run, that's an escalation. Ping the logistics-data folks during business hours; off-hours, send a note to the address below.

billing contact of fajog-fafop = fraox.istdor@nelvrosys.corp

Vendor note for on-call: Staticore handles our incremental static site rebuilds for the Marigold docs portal. Their rebuild queue occasionally wedges when a content push touches more than roughly two thousand pages; symptoms are stale pages and a rebuild job stuck in "queued" for over fifteen minutes. Per our contract, do not trigger a full rebuild yourself — that invalidates their CDN warm cache and costs us overage fees. Instead, capture the job identifier from the dashboard and raise it with their operations desk directly.

alerts address for kafof-bagag: kasael@olvarqdyn.corp

Subject: Joint Venture Proposal – Tessmark Analytics

Board members: attached for your careful review is the proposed joint venture with Tessmark Analytics, covering shared development of the Quillhaven data platform. Terms include a 60/40 equity split and a five-year commitment. Counsel has reviewed the draft. One confidential consideration regarding our plans appears below.

confidential, tawip-kagap: Gross margin on Quenath came in at 20 percent against a plan of 20 percent. Only 5 of the 100 pilot accounts renewed Quenath, so a churn review is set for January 1.